Tabs Studio and YouCam Virtual Try-On are both Shopify apps in the "Product display" category, but they cater to vastly different needs. Tabs Studio focuses on enhancing product page organization and presentation, aiming to improve the customer experience by decluttering lengthy descriptions and making information more accessible. It achieves this through features like tab and accordion creation, automatic tab generation from headings, and shared tabs across multiple products. YouCam Virtual Try-On, on the other hand, is designed for a niche market: merchants selling makeup and eyewear. It leverages augmented reality to provide customers with a virtual try-on experience, aiming to increase purchase confidence and reduce returns. The key difference lies in their target product types and core functionality. Tabs Studio benefits any merchant with detailed product descriptions, especially those selling products with complex features or specifications. Its strength is in information architecture and visual appeal. YouCam Virtual Try-On is specifically valuable for merchants in the beauty and eyewear industries, offering a high-tech solution that addresses a common customer concern: uncertainty about how a product will look on them. The stark contrast in ratings and review counts also indicates a significant difference in user satisfaction and overall perceived value.

For the vast majority of Shopify merchants, Tabs Studio is the more universally applicable and reliable choice. Its features address a common pain point – disorganized product pages – and its high rating and numerous reviews suggest a positive user experience. Merchants who sell products that benefit from clear, structured information presentation will find it invaluable.
YouCam Virtual Try-On is a highly specialized app, and its low rating is concerning. While the concept is innovative and potentially beneficial, it's only suitable for merchants selling makeup or eyewear and willing to take a risk on an app with apparent performance or support issues. Before committing, a thorough evaluation and potentially direct contact with the app developers are crucial. Unless the merchant sells makeup or eyewear, Tabs Studio will provide a more effective product display solution.
Tabs Studio states that no coding is required, while YouCam Virtual Try-On requires minimum coding, suggesting that Tabs Studio may have a simpler setup process.
Tabs Studio can indirectly improve SEO by improving user experience (e.g., lower bounce rate, longer time on page) due to better product page organization. YouCam Virtual Try-On's SEO impact is less direct, dependent on engagement with the try-on feature.
Both apps aim to increase sales, but through different mechanisms. Tabs Studio aims to boost sales by clarifying product information and making it easier for customers to find what they need. YouCam Virtual Try-On attempts to boost sales by increasing customer confidence through virtual try-on.
Tabs Studio claims it can reduce returns by providing clear product information. YouCam Virtual Try-On is specifically designed to reduce returns by allowing customers to virtually try on products before purchase, reducing the likelihood of dissatisfaction with fit or appearance.
Tabs Studio emphasizes design customization, offering design templates, icon options, and customizable styles to match the store's branding. YouCam Virtual Try-On focuses on the accuracy and realism of the virtual try-on experience, with less emphasis explicitly stated on design customization outside of the AR experience itself.
